Output ed3f5d5fcec095ae1c523cd94f6b762194bd72562c9bb54d9cb871bb819fbe31:20

value
348365
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ee1b8801cebb582ce458a531c2f613cfce4d59f6 OP_EQUAL
address
3PQ1j77AAZxdm4Qrrf9ab6ABYULW7NHw2b
transaction
ed3f5d5fcec095ae1c523cd94f6b762194bd72562c9bb54d9cb871bb819fbe31